The original Marx monsters were first released in 1963 in blue and orange plastic. The ones in these pics are actually the Uncle Milton reissues from the 90s. UPDATE! As an added bonus, Mike sent this pic of two Marx FRANKENSTEIN toys for your viewing pleasure as well!

You know those "Magic Eye" thingies that took the home-decor world by storm a few years back? Well, just when my eyes have finally gone back to normal comes this 3D CREATURE image from BOX of MONSTERS contributor Mike Scott! For those who don't know how it works, when the image comes up in the new window, slowly bring your face closer to it, allowing your eyes to go crossed. Soon you should be seeing all the little CREATUREs floating above their background! It takes some practice, but it does work, and no, you're not going to see Jesus or American Indians hidden in the background.
